Our client are a modern and extremely progressive top tier, Legal 500 law firm that is supportive and takes great pride in developing the lawyers that join them.

Based in East London (on the district line), they have grown substantially over the last 10 years to a turnover of £11m and over 65 fee earners and are now a Top 200 UK Law firm with a strong business plan of a further 30% growth and development in the next five years.

State of the art systems, first class management and a client base of quality rather than quantity are on offer to solicitors or legal executives wishing to be part of this exciting law firm.

An exciting opportunity has now arisen for an experienced Enfranchisement and Property Litigation Lawyer to join the firm\’s specialist team. The successful candidate will work on a broad mix of high-quality work, including residential and commercial landlord and tenant disputes, leasehold enfranchisement, right to manage claims, boundary disputes, and other contentious property matters.

You will be advising a diverse client base, including landlords, tenants, developers, managing agents, and leaseholders, and will have the opportunity to run your own caseload with appropriate support and supervision.

Requirements:

  • Qualified Solicitor in England & Wales with a minimum of 3 years’ post-qualification experience
  • Solid experience in leasehold enfranchisement and contentious property matters
  • Strong knowledge of the relevant legislation (Leasehold Reform, Housing and Urban Development Act 1993, Commonhold and Leasehold Reform Act 2002, etc.)
  • Confident in handling files autonomously with strong attention to detail
  • Excellent communication, advocacy, and negotiation skills
  • A client-focused, proactive, and commercially aware approach
